Completion of a PIA should be built into the organisational business approval and procurementNov 18, 2020 · For example, a reverse osmosis deionized water (RO/DI) system may be classified as an indirect-impact system if the organization uses the RO/DI as only an intermediate to generating water for injection (WFI). The RO/DI has a potential to indirectly affect the product quality when used to produce WFI, a direct-impact system. An Environmental Impact Statement (EIS) is a detailed analysis and evaluation of all of the impacts of the proposed project and all reasonable alternatives. This document usually provides more detailed and rigorous analysis than an EA and provides for formal public involvement. Below is a summary of potential environmental impacts associated with the proposed project A Data Protection Impact Assessment (DPIA) is a process to help you identify and minimise the data protection risks of a project. You must do a DPIA for processing that is likely to result in a high risk to individuals. This includes some specified types of processing. You can use our screening checklists to help you decide when to do a DPIA.
